Also known as: The X L Project

Across 9 boroughs of inner London, XLP provides support for disadvantaged young people aged 10-21 including:In-class support, literacy and numeracy,clubs in schools and PRU's;Support on estates through 3 Community double decker buses, mobile recording studios and sports and fitness programmes ;A Performing Arts programmes for young people;Mentoring and Ready for Work programmes

Frequently asked questions about Xlp

What does Xlp do?

Across 9 boroughs of inner London, XLP provides support for disadvantaged young people aged 10-21 including:In-class support, literacy and numeracy,clubs in schools and PRU's;Support on estates through 3 Community double decker buses, mobile recording studios and sports and fitness programmes ;A Performing Arts programmes for young people;Mentoring and Ready for Work programmes

How much income did Xlp report in 2025?

Xlp reported total income of £2.54m and reported expenditure of £2.83m for the financial year ending 2025, based on the most recent annual return filed with the Charity Commission.

How efficient is Xlp?

Xlp has a program ratio of 101.5%, meaning that share of its income goes directly to charitable activities. This is higher than 73% of UK Education charities with income £1M to £10M (sample of 2063 charities). See our methodology for how this is calculated.

When was Xlp registered as a charity?

Xlp was registered with the Charity Commission for England and Wales on 9 December 2003 as charity number 1101095. It has been registered for 23 years.

Who runs Xlp?

Xlp is governed by a board of 6 trustees. The chair of trustees is EDDIE DONALDSON. Trustees are legally responsible for the charity's governance and are listed in full on its profile.

Where does Xlp operate?

Xlp operates across 10 areas, including Camden, City Of London, Greenwich and 7 others. The full list is shown on its profile.

Is Xlp a registered charity?

Yes — Xlp is a registered charity in England and Wales, charity number 1101095.
